An act for vesting the settled estate of Sir Edward Astley, Baronet, in the county of Warwick, in him in fee-simple, discharged of the uses of the settlement made on his marriage with Rhoda Astley his former wife deceased; and for substituting and settling an undivided moiety of other lands and hereditaments, in the county of Norfolk, of greater value, in lieu thereof, to the same uses, with such powers as therein mentioned.
